jQuery는 매우 유용한 type
메소드를 제공하여 데이터의 유형을 확인하는 데 도움을 줍니다. 이는 특히 다양한 데이터 유형을 다루는 웹 애플리케이션 및 웹사이트 개발에 매우 유용합니다. 이번 포스트에서는 jQuery의 type
메소드를 사용하여 다양한 데이터 유형의 호환성을 확인하는 방법에 대해 알아보겠습니다.
1. type
메소드란?
type
메소드는 jQuery 객체 또는 JavaScript 값의 유형을 확인하는 데 사용됩니다. 이 메소드는 JavaScript의 내장 typeof
연산자와 비슷하지만 몇 가지 차이가 있습니다. 이를 통해 숫자, 문자열, 배열, 객체, 함수 등 다양한 데이터 유형을 식별할 수 있습니다.
2. type
메소드의 사용법
type
메소드는 다음과 같이 사용됩니다.
var data = "Hello";
console.log($.type(data)); // 문자열
위의 예제에서는 type
메소드를 사용하여 data
변수의 유형을 확인하고 콘솔에 “문자열”이라는 메시지를 출력하도록 했습니다.
3. 다양한 데이터 유형의 호환성 확인
jQuery의 type
메소드를 사용하면 다양한 데이터 유형의 호환성을 확인할 수 있습니다. 예를 들어, 다음과 같이 숫자 또는 문자열인지 확인할 수 있습니다.
var num = 10;
var str = "Hello";
if ($.type(num) === "number") {
console.log("num 변수는 숫자입니다.");
}
if ($.type(str) === "string") {
console.log("str 변수는 문자열입니다.");
}
위의 코드에서는 type
메소드를 사용하여 num
변수가 숫자인지, str
변수가 문자열인지를 확인한 후 각각에 대한 메시지를 출력하도록 했습니다.
결론
jQuery의 type
메소드는 다양한 데이터 유형의 호환성을 확인하는 데 유용한 도구입니다. 이를 통해 웹 애플리케이션 및 웹사이트를 개발하면서 다양한 데이터 유형을 다룰 때 더욱 안정적이고 효율적으로 코드를 작성할 수 있습니다. jQuery의 type
메소드를 적절히 활용하여 데이터 유형을 확인하고, 그에 따른 처리를 진행할 수 있도록 노력해보세요.
참고 자료
- jQuery 공식 문서: jQuery.type()